 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
 AN ACT
 relating to the handgun proficiency required to obtain or renew a
 concealed handgun license.
 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
 SECTION 1.  Section 411.188(a), Government Code, is amended
 to read as follows:
 (a)  The director by rule shall establish minimum standards
 for handgun proficiency and shall develop a course to teach handgun
 proficiency and examinations to measure handgun proficiency. The
 course to teach handgun proficiency is required for each person who
 seeks to obtain or renew a license and must contain training
 sessions divided into two parts. One part of the course must be
 classroom instruction and the other part must be range instruction
 and an actual demonstration by the applicant of the applicant's
 ability to safely and proficiently use a handgun. An applicant must
 be able to demonstrate, at a minimum, the degree of proficiency that
 is required to effectively operate a handgun of .22 [.32] caliber or
 above. The department shall distribute the standards, course
 requirements, and examinations on request to any qualified handgun
 instructor.
 SECTION 2.  The change in law made by this Act applies only
 to an application to obtain or renew a license to carry a concealed
 handgun submitted on or after the effective date of this Act. An
 application submitted before the effective date of this Act is
 governed by the law in effect when the application was submitted,
 and the former law is continued in effect for that purpose.
 SECTION 3.  This Act takes effect September 1, 2015.
